Web前端的基本概念
Web前端指的是用户在浏览器中直接看到和交互的部分。它涉及到网站的布局、设计、动画效果以及与后端服务的交互。前端开发主要使用HTML、CSS和JavaScript这三种技术,其中HTML负责网页的结构,CSS负责样式的展示,而JavaScript则负责实现交互功能。
HTML的重要性
HTML是构建Web页面的基础语言,它为网页内容提供了骨架。了解HTML元素的语义和结构,可以帮助开发者更好地组织内容,提高访问者的阅读体验。随着HTML5的普及,许多新特性(如视频、音频标签和表单控件)使得前端开发更加方便和丰富。
CSS的魅力
CSS用于控制Web页面的外观和布局。通过CSS,开发者可以对HTML元素进行样式设置,包括字体、颜色、间距等。灵活运用CSS还可以实现响应式设计,使得网页在不同设备(如手机、平板和PC)上都能完美展示。CSS预处理器(如Less和Sass)也为前端开发者提供了更强大的样式管理功能。
JavaScript的强大功能
JavaScript是前端开发中不可或缺的语言,它为网页提供了动态交互效果。通过JavaScript,开发者可以实现诸如表单验证、动画效果、数据请求等功能。随着ES6及其后续版本的推出,JavaScript的语法和功能不断增强,开发者能够更加高效地编写代码。
前端框架和库
现代Web开发中,前端框架和库的使用极大地提高了开发效率和维护性。如React、Vue和Angular等框架,均提供了组件化的开发模式,便于管理和复用代码。jQuery作为一个经典的JavaScript库,也在DOM操作和Ajax请求中发挥了重要作用。
工具与开发环境
前端开发工具的选择直接影响开发效率。常用的开发工具包括代码编辑器(如Visual Studio Code、Sublime Text)、版本控制系统(如Git),以及构建工具(如Webpack、Gulp)。这些工具能够帮助开发者高效地管理项目,提高协作效率。
性能优化策略
在前端开发中,性能优化是提高用户体验的重要环节。常见的优化策略包括图片压缩、代码分割、懒加载、浏览器缓存等。这些策略可以有效减少页面加载时间,提高网页的响应速度,从而提升用户的满意度。
的前端趋势
随着技术的不断发展,Web前端的充满了可能性。无论是WebAssembly的应用,还是渐进式Web应用(PWA)的流行,都为前端开发带来了新的挑战和机遇。了解这些趋势,能够帮助前端开发者在职业生涯中保持竞争力。
通过对上述内容的深入理解,前端开发者可以更好地掌握Web开发的核心技术,并更有效地进行项目开发与管理。
暂无评论内容